A Little More About Your Role… We are looking for a Senior level environmental professional to support our Environmental Management and Assessment Team in the London or South East Teams. We have an exciting portfolio of projects which span a number of sectors such as energy, aviation, nuclear, rail, property and Local Government to name but a few. We need people with creative spirit, a dedicated approach and a solid grounding in environmental design, assessment and management at any stage of the development project lifecycle.

  • Providing environmental advice and support to clients, project managers and colleagues
  • Working with colleagues, diverse environmental specialists, clients and engineering teams to promote sustainable design and environmental enhancement
  • Leading large, multiple, and complex projects, overseeing our performance on technical, quality, commercial, and health and safety
  • Building relationships with clients and identifying opportunities to provide support in areas such as resourcing, programming, strategy development and project delivery
  • Proactively seeking to develop new client relationships and actively seeking opportunities for marketing services and cross‑selling, including presenting at conferences on behalf of WSP
  • Undertaking activities to secure new work, including developing proposals for complex opportunities, delivering strategic level bids and framework opportunities, and undertaking business development opportunities
  • Leading on and contributing to the development of innovative techniques to shape the way we do our business whether through Digital EIA, Technical Excellence, Future Ready EIA etc.
  • Driving performance improvement and career advancement opportunities across team
  • Promoting and building team culture and being identified as a ā€˜go to’ person within the wider team, supporting others in problem solving and achieving team and business goals
  • Promoting an inclusive workplace, demonstrating an understanding of Health and Safety whilst living the values of our health, safety, and wellbeing culture
  • Undertaking actions that contribute towards the success of the WSP business strategy, whilst being self‑motivated towards goals relevant to the role, team, and your projects

What We Will Be Looking For You To Demonstrate…

  • A relevant environmental degree level qualification in EIA, or similar
  • Achieved or demonstrably working towards Chartered Environmental Status and Full membership of IEMA, or similar qualification with a relevant professional body
  • Excellent experience of EIA and EIA processes and working with limited supervision within multi‑disciplinary teams
  • Sound knowledge and experience of relevant environmental and planning legislation
  • Verbal and written communication skills including report writing and reviewing with an attention to detail
  • Experience in large scale infrastructure projects, for example, rail, highways, energy, commercial / residential
  • Comprehensive project management skills, including commercial and risk aspects, forecasting, and quality assurance
